الگوریتم های گراف
به نام خدا
سلام و درود .
در این پست قصد داریم یکی از مسائل مهم توی گراف و الگوریتم های گراف به نام « کوتاه ترین مسیر » را بررسی کنیم.
لطفا برای مطالعه ی بیشتر به ادامه مطلب مراجعه نمایید.
- ۴ نظر
- ۱۳ اسفند ۹۱ ، ۲۳:۰۹
- ۴۲۱۵ نمایش
به نام خدا
سلام و درود .
در این پست قصد داریم یکی از مسائل مهم توی گراف و الگوریتم های گراف به نام « کوتاه ترین مسیر » را بررسی کنیم.
لطفا برای مطالعه ی بیشتر به ادامه مطلب مراجعه نمایید.
این کتاب جزو بهترین کتاب های المپیادی هست که گراف رو آموزش می ده.
( نسخه فارسی این کتاب خیلی بد ترجمه شده و به نظر اساتید ما ارزش خوندن نداره !!!)
« گراف »
گراف مدلی ریاضی برای یک مجموعه گسسته است که اعضای آن به طریقی به هم مرتبط هستند. اعضای این مجموعه میتوانند انسان باشند و ارتباط آنها با هم دست دادن باشد. اعضا میتوانند اتمها در یک مولکول باشند و ارتباط آنها اتصالهای شیمیایی باشد یا اعضا میتوانند قسمتهای مختلف زمین و ارتباط بین آنها پلهایی باشد که آنها را به هم مرتبط میکند (همانندمسأله کونیگسبرگ).
نظریه گراف یکی از موضوعهای مهم در ریاضیات گسسته است که به مطالعهٔ گرافها و مدلبندی مسائل به وسیلهٔ آنها میپردازد. اویلر در سال ۱۷۳۶ با حل مسئله پلهای کونیگسبرگ نظریهٔ گرافها را بنیان گذاشت. اما جیمز جوزف سیلوستر نخستین کسی بود که در سال ۱۸۷۸ از واژهٔ گراف برای نامیدن این مدلهای ریاضی استفاده کرد.
یک گراف از مجموعهای غیر خالی از اشیاء به نام رأس تشکیل شده، که آن را با نشان میدهیم، و مجموعهای شامل یالها، که رأسها را به هم وصل میکنند و با نمایش میدهیم. یک چنین گرافی را با نشان میدهیم. اگر یال دو رأس و را به هم وصل کند مینویسیم .